Lithograph by Charles Martin, engraving by Leopold Martin, published in " Costumes civils d'Angleterre depuis la conquete a nos jours", 1842, London.; (add.info.: Women's costumes from 1719 to 1755, regne of George I (1660-1727) and George II (1683-1760), Long dresses with cuffs, fan and bridle hat. Lithograph by Charles Martin, engraving by Leopold Martin, published in " Costumes civils d'Angleterre depuis la conquete a nos jours", 1842, London.); © Florilegius

This stunning lithograph captures the essence of women's costumes from 1719 to 1755 during the reigns of George I and George II. The long dresses with cuffs, delicate fans, and elegant bridle hats showcase the fashion trends of this period in history.
Created by Charles Martin and engraved by Leopold Martin, this print is a beautiful representation of the style and sophistication that defined European fashion in the early 18th century. The attention to detail in each costume reflects the intricate craftsmanship and design elements that were popular during this time.
The women depicted in this lithograph exude grace and elegance as they don their elaborate attire, complete with flowing skirts and ornate accessories. From Germany to England, these fashions were embraced across Europe, showcasing a sense of unity through shared sartorial choices.
